How Experts Calculate and Verify Lute Net Worth

Methodology Used by Financial Analysts

Analysts calculate lute net worth by combining verified income, public asset disclosures, and market-based valuations of holdings. They subtract known liabilities and adjust for illiquid assets, using models that account for equity growth, debt levels, and currency fluctuations to arrive at a current net worth figure.

Role of SEC Filings and Public Records

SEC filings and other public records provide concrete data points that anchor lute net worth estimates, especially when stakes in publicly traded companies are involved. These documents reveal ownership percentages, transaction history, and changes in shareholdings, allowing researchers to trace wealth movements over time with greater accuracy.

Cross-Referencing Multiple Data Sources

To improve reliability, experts cross-reference SEC filings with financial news, corporate disclosures, and interviews that confirm major deals or asset acquisitions. This multi-source approach helps refine lute net worth estimates by reducing reliance on single unverified claims and highlighting consistent patterns across different datasets.

Why Lute Net Worth Estimates Vary Between Outlets

Differences in methodology, access to private records, and assumptions about asset appreciation cause lute net worth figures to vary across outlets. Some estimates use conservative valuations, while others apply optimistic growth models, so readers should treat each figure as a data-informed range rather than a fixed number.
